What You Will Do
As a Parts Service Advisor, you will play a key role in providing exceptional support to our customers and workshop team. You will be the first point of contact for parts enquiries, offering expert advice, processing orders efficiently, and ensuring our customers receive the high-quality service they expect from the Volvo brand.
What will you be doing?
- Provide excellent customer service to all parts and service customers, both face-to-face and over the phone.
- Identify, source, and supply vehicle parts to retail and workshop customers.
- Process parts orders accurately and efficiently.
- Manage stock levels and ensure parts availability.
- Support the Service department with parts requirements for workshop jobs.
- Maintain strong working relationships with colleagues, customers, and suppliers.
- Ensure all administrative tasks are completed to a high standard.
Who are you?
- Previous experience in a parts or service advisor role, ideally within the automotive, HGV, or commercial vehicle sector.
- Excellent communication and customer service skills.
- Strong attention to detail and organisational sk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ment.
- Good IT skills and familiarity with parts catalogues and ordering systems.
- A proactive, positive attitude and a team-player mentality.
